1- First interview (technical phone screen for about 50 min):
* Resume experience in details.
* Data structure and Algorithms.
* Why MathWorks?
* Send video or screenshots of a previous work.
-- next day I got an invitation to second phone screen and an onsite interview.
2- Second interview (technical phone screen for about 25 min):
* Previous projects.
* Data Structure.
* Multithreading.
3- Third interview (HR phone screen for about 50 min):
* Job search status.
* Hints about the onsite interview.
4- Onsite interview (9am - 3pm):
a- Presentation (about 50 min).
# Educational background and experience.
# Why MathWorks.
# List of previous projects.
# One project in details.
b- 5 F2F technical interviews (about 30 min/interview).
c- HR interview.